Overview

Neurealm served as a strategic partner for a US-based semiconductor company to lead the development of a high-performance LiDAR-based SoC. Using a 30-member team and a fixed-price model, the project spanned from architectural consultancy to full SoC integration. The design featured a Quad Core A78 application subsystem and dedicated Cortex R5 DCLS safety managers, ensuring a robust foundation for automotive-grade sensing.

Business Context

The client required a long-term partner capable of managing the high architectural and safety complexities of LiDAR technology. Key drivers included:
Strategic Partnership: Establishing a dedicated Offshore Development Center (ODC).
Functional Safety: Meeting rigorous ASIL-B compliance standards.
IP Complexity: Integrating diverse high-speed IPs such as Arteris NoC, LPDDR4, MIPI, and Ethernet.
Architecture Expertise: Defining complex application and scan control subsystems.

Solutions

Neurealm delivered a comprehensive design and verification suite using Incisive, JasperGold, and Genus:
Subsystem Architecture: Defined the Quad Core A78 application layer and dual Cortex R5 DCLS units for safety and scan control.
Custom IP & Logic: Developed the Boot State Machine, OTP Wrapper, and Clock/Reset blocks.
Verification & Emulation:
Conducted detailed Formal Verification (FV) checks.
Provided dedicated support for Palladium Emulation.
Managed multiple verification environments to ensure maximum coverage.
Safety & Integration: Executed safety design for ASIL-B and integrated complex components like GIC and XSPI.
